
M5Paper ESP32 Development Kit V1.1 (960X540, 4.7" eInk display, 235 ppi)
PRODUCT DETAILS Description M5Paper v1.1 is M5Stacks latest core device with a touch enabled E-ink display. Powered by the ESP32-D0WDQ6-V3 this is our first device to integrate a super sized 540*960 @4.7" E-ink display,which supports 16 gray scale levels. The display is a GT911 capacitive touch screen,which supports two point touch and a variety of gesture controls . Compared to a regular LCD,E-ink displays are easier on the eyes, which makes them a great choice for reading or viewing for longer periods. Other benefits are the low power consumption and the ability to retain the image even if power to the display is terminated. Integrated in the CoreInk are an multi-function button for operation, SHT30 temperature and moisture sensor, physical buttons and an TF-card(microSD) port for data storage. Additionally the FM24C02 internal eeprom chip provided 2K-bit(256x8)-EEPROM can be used to store vital data even when the device is off. A 1150mAh lithium polymer battery keeps the device going for long periods and battery life can be further preserved by using the RTC(BM8563)to set the device into deep sleep and wake it up again when needed。Three HY2.0-4P expansion ports are included which allow for building complex projects using the existing sensors in the M5Stack ecosystem. M5Paper v1.1 adopts flexible e-Ink screen panel, which is the same model as that of M5Paper v1.0 hard e-Ink screen panel. All features and specs are the same for both models. We are using CP2104 and CH9102 as the USB serial chip in alternative. Please install the relevant USB driver according to your device. Warning: 1. Do not expose to ultraviolet rays for a long time, otherwise it may cause irreversible damage to the ink screen. 2. The low-power power management solution adopted by M5Paper is different from CORE and StickC devices. When using it, the PWR button is used as the power-on button (long press for 2s). If you need to shut down the device, you need to use the software API or It is realized by pressing the reset button on the back. When using USB power supply, it cannot be shut down. 3. During use, if the program cannot be downloaded normally (the prompt is overtime or Failed to write to target RAM), you can try to reinstall the device driver.
